About

The building consists of a light industrial unit with full height brick elevations, cladded to the exterior and surmounted by a pitched roof with incorporated translucent roof lights.

It consists of a recently refurbished, open plan warehouse space, benefitting from emulsion coated walls, roller shutter, three-phase electricity, LED lighting and power sockets. The unit has a minimum working height of 4m eaves, rising to 5.5m at the apex. Additionally, the unit contains staff facilities including newly fitted kitchen and W/C’s.

The unit benefits from a gated driveway and forecourt car parking. There is also unrestricted on-road car parking in the vicinity.

Location

The unit is located on Shelah Road, an established light industrial area in Halesowen. Halesowen is a key sub-regional centre in the heart of the West Midlands conurbation. The town lies approximately 7 miles south west of Birmingham city centre. West Bromwich lies 8 miles to the north while Bromsgrove is 11 miles south.

Junction 3 of the M5 motorway is 3 miles to the east accessed via the A456. Junction 2 of the M5 motorway at Oldbury is also easily accessible via the A4034 providing ample connectivity.
The M5 motorway gives direct access to the South West region and links with the M6 and M42 motorways, giving excellent access to the national motorway network.
